Paper Title
Deduplication Based Storage and Retrieval of Data from Cloud Environment

Abstract
Data deduplication is a method used for reducing the amount of storage space a company needs to save its data. Most of the organizations, contains the storage systems that contain duplicate copies of many blocks of data. For example, the same file may be saved in different places by the different users, or two or more files that aren't same may still include much of the same content data. Deduplication obviates these extra copies by saving just one copy of the data and replacing the other copies with pointers that guide back to the original data copy. Organizationas frequently use deduplication in backup and disaster recovery applications, but it can be used to clear up the space in primary storage as well. To abviate this duplication of data and to maintain the confidentiality in the cloud, the concept of twin cloud is introduced. To protect the confidentiality of sensitive data while supporting deduplication, the convergent encryption method has been proposed to encrypt the data before outsourcing.
